A very professionally run dive centre. I have experienced some dive centres that can best be described as organised chaos. This was a very pleasant contrast. The Rib took 10 divers and although this was somewhat cosy, good organisation meant it was always comfortable.
Credit card payment not accepted but this seems a common trait for dive centres abroad. Also, payment expected in advance (though after some negotiation a deposit was acceptable), I have always paid at the end of the dive package previously.
I have dived in many parts of the world and I would rate this very highly. If you enjoy interesting topographical dives, the island of Korcula offers spectacular walls, overhangs and caves. The owners of Croatia Diving are very professional with a personal touch and safety is their first priority. The friendly staff were very helpful and well qualified, trained & supervised. I used mostly my own equipment but the centre was very well equipped and has recently purchased much new gear. The dive sites were interesting and easy. Views were very good and whilst the wildlife was not in the red sea class, there was lots to sea if you kept your eyes peeled. On one dive I saw a beautiful large blue and yellow Moray. Octopus were common and many different species of nudibranch. The dives were organised into well defined groups according to experience & qualification which meant a good balance of safety and diving interest.
